Analysis
The most recent figure for wood fuel, all species (export/import, 1961-2016) β import value in Mongolia is 4 1000 USD, measured in 2016.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 100.0% on the previous year and unchanged over five years.
Over the whole period, wood fuel, all species (export/import, 1961-2016) β import value in Mongolia peaked at 52 1000 USD in 2014 and was at its lowest, 0 1000 USD, in 1997.
Mongolia ranks 130th of 182 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
